5 Hormone Saliva Test
Saliva: Estradiol, Progesterone, Testosterone, DHEA, and AM Cortisol
Estradiol: levels are measured to evaluate the functioning of the ovaries
Progesterone: helps determine if ovulation has occurred and if there are any hormonal imbalances
Testosterone: evaluates how the ovaries and adrenal glands are functioning
DHEA: assesses adrenal gland function
Cortisol (morning): refers to the measurement of cortisol levels in the morning, typically within the first hour or two after waking up. Cortisol is a hormone produced by the adrenal glands that plays a crucial role in regulating various processes in the body, including metabolism, immune response, and stress response
